As a developer myself and having studied the new paradigm in MSFS, I have to say that we devs will have to re-evaluate how we approach every aspect of development. There truly is not much commonality between the way things over the past many years have been done, and the entirely new (and frankly confusing) methodology. The new sound system using is totally different, but this new system means that we devs no longer have to utilize a self-made or other custom sound module. Fr. October 19, 20205 yr OK I got 1.4. Cockpit texture somewhat lacking in my 4k setup. I don't know how original plane looked. So far I picked up 1. Suction gauge doesn't drop when RPM goes to 100 below 2. Throttle cable animation is wrong. When throttle goes to idle cable partially intersects with interior 3. Bad sound comparing with Carenao. But here it's in par with Long EZ (as an example). Flight model is believable. I can start from cold and dark (someone before wrote they couldn't) I was able to spin L-19 What I like! Beat up interior and exterior I love those not "perfect" scratch, torn painting. Will test more Life time flight sim enthusiast, current airplane owner 172P (past C182F).
